About this book

This volume contains a selection of papers in modern operator theory and its applications. Most of them are directly related to lectures presented at the Inter­ national Workshop on Operator Theory and its Applications held at the University of Groningen (IWOTA-98) in Groningen, the Netherlands, from June 30-July 3, 1998. The workshop was attended by 97 mathematicians-of which 12 were PhD or postdoctoral students-from 19 countries. The program consisted of 19 plenary lectures of 40 minutes and 72 lectures of 30 minutes in 4 parallell sessions. The present volume reflects the wide range and rich variety of topics presented and discussed at the workshop. The papers deal with operator polynomials and analytic operator functions, with spectral problems of (partial) differential oper­ ators and related operator matrices, with interpolation, completion and extension problems, with commutant lifting and dilation, with Ricatti equations and real­ ization problems, with scattering theory, with problems from harmonic analysis, and with topics in the theory of reproducing kernel spaces and of spaces with an indefinite metric. All papers underwent the usual refereeing process.
